Driving Enjoyment
One of Peugeot's priorities is to continue 
its environmental leadership in the years to come. This concept car incorporates 
the HYbrid4 technology: with an internal combustion engine at the front (which 
drives the front wheels) and an electric motor at the rear (driving the rear 
wheels), this technology permits all wheel drive when the engine and electric 
motor are operating at the same time, benefiting safety and grip in extreme 
conditions. It also permits driving, at low speeds, in "zero emissions" mode 
with the electric motor only.
Under the bonnet, the internal combustion 
engine is a 1.6 liter THP petrol engine delivering 218 hp. It continues the 
downsizing strategy of the PSA Group which uses the most advanced technology to 
manufacture small capacity engines combining a high level of performance and 
environmental efficiency. Coupled with a 95 hp electric motor, the maximum 
potential power output is 313 hp.
The efficiency of this drive train, 
coupled with the acknowledged expertise of the Marque in terms of road holding, 
allows the SXC Concept Car to combine the emotion of real driving enjoyment with 
the pursuit of a high level of environmental efficiency, promising its driver a 
unique driving experience.
